1. Working principle of wall-hung boiler

A wall-mounted boiler is a device that integrates heating and domestic hot water. Its core working principle is to burn natural gas or liquefied gas, heat the water and transport it through pipes to the radiator or floor heating system to achieve indoor heating. The following is the main working process of the wall-hung boiler:
| steps | Description |
|---|---|
| 1. Gas combustion | The wall-mounted boiler controls the input of gas through a gas valve. After ignition, the gas burns in the combustion chamber to generate heat. |
| 2. Heat exchange | The heat generated by combustion is transferred to the circulating water through the heat exchanger, and the water temperature rises rapidly. |
| 3. Water pump circulation | Hot water is delivered to the heating system (such as a radiator or floor heating pipe) through a built-in water pump, circulates to dissipate heat, and then returns to the wall-mounted boiler for heating again. |
| 4. Temperature control | Adjust the water temperature through the thermostat to ensure that the indoor temperature is stable at the set value. |
2. Advantages and Disadvantages of Wall-hung Boilers
Wall-hung boilers have become the heating equipment of choice for many families due to their high efficiency and energy saving characteristics. Here are its main pros and cons:
| Advantages | Disadvantages |
|---|---|
| Energy saving and high efficiency: The thermal efficiency can reach more than 90%, saving more gas than traditional boilers. | The initial installation cost is high and requires professionals for installation and maintenance. |
| Small footprint: wall-mounted design, saving space. | The gas quality requirements are high, and poor quality gas may affect the service life. |
| One machine for multiple purposes: it can provide heating and domestic hot water at the same time. | Regular maintenance is required, otherwise the heating effect may be affected. |
3. Precautions when using wall-hung boilers
In order to ensure the safe and efficient operation of the wall-hung boiler, users need to pay attention to the following points:
| Things to note | Description |
|---|---|
| Regular maintenance | It is recommended to perform professional maintenance at least once a year to clean the burner and heat exchanger. |
| water quality management | Using demineralized water reduces scale and extends equipment life. |
| temperature setting | In winter, it is recommended to set the water temperature around 60°C to avoid being too high or too low. |
| Security protection | Install gas alarms to prevent gas leaks. |
4. Market trends of wall-hung boilers
In recent years, with the enhancement of environmental awareness and technological advancement, the wall-mounted boiler market has shown the following trends:
1.Intelligent: More and more wall-mounted boilers are equipped with intelligent temperature control systems that support remote control via mobile phones, allowing users to adjust the indoor temperature at any time.
2.Environmental protection: Wall-mounted boilers with low nitrogen oxide emissions have become mainstream and comply with national environmental protection standards.
3.Multifunctional: Some high-end wall-mounted boilers integrate air purification, humidity adjustment and other functions to enhance user experience.
4.regionalization: The northern region mainly focuses on heating, while the southern region pays more attention to the function of domestic hot water. The market demand is obviously different.
